Snap Map Tips You Should Know About

To access the snap map, you can tap on the map icon on the action bar or open a friend’s profile and tap on their location shown on the map. Now, Snap Map is a fun tool, especially if you like to travel or go on adventures. Let’s discuss a few features Snap Map offers:

View a friend’s location. If your friends have allowed you to view their location, you can see where they are currently on the map. You can tap on their Bitmojis and start a chat to catch up with them.Request the location of a friend. Do you have any idea where a friend could be as of right now? Maybe you’re wondering where they went and if they’re close by. You can request their location and find out where they are and who they’re with through Snap Maps. To look for a specific friend in your friends list, you can use the “Search” option at the top of the screen page.Look up snaps shared by other people using the heat map. This option lets you search around other locations on the map by simply dragging your finger anywhere on the map. The bright spot of color shows random snaps from people currently present at that location. The color blue indicates fewer snaps, while the color red means that the location has many activities happening. You can simply tap at the clusters of blue or red to view the snaps from that area.Look for activities around hot spots: story collections for prominent locales and events may be found by scouring the colored parts of the map. To read the stories contributed to the circular story collection, tap a busy section of the map, then tap on the story collection.
